The Mountain (Al-Toor)
49 verses, revealed in Mecca after Prostration (Al-Sajdah) before Kingship (Al-Mulk)
In the name of God, The Most Gracious, The Dispenser of Grace
By the Mount (of Revelation); 1 Consider [God's] revelation, inscribed 2 on parchment for distribution, 3 And [by] the frequented House 4 and the roof uplifted 5 and by the swelling sea, 6 the torment of your Lord will inevitably take place 7 Of it there is no averter. 8 Upon the day when heaven spins dizzily 9 And the mountains will pass on, departing - 10 woe that day unto those that cry lies, 11 Those who sport entering into vain discourses. 12 The day they are dragged and pushed into Hell, 13 and they will be told, "This is the fire which you called a lie. 14 “So is this magic, or are you unable to see?” 15 “Enter it now whether you patiently bear it or are impatient it is the same for you; for you is a recompense only for what you used to do.” 16 Surely those who guard (against evil) shall be in gardens and bliss 17 talking of what they have received from their Lord and of how their Lord has saved them from the torment of hell. 18 Eat and drink pleasantly for what you did, 19 Reclining on ranged couches. And we wed them unto fair ones with wide, lovely eyes. 20 And as for those who have attained to faith and whose offspring will have followed them in faith, We shall unite them with their offspring; and We shall not let aught of their deeds go to waste: [but] every human being will be held in pledge for whatever he has earned. 21 And We shall bestow on them fruit and meat in abundance - whatever they may desire: 22 They shall there exchange, one with another, a (loving) cup free of frivolity, free of all taint of ill. 23 ۞ And round them shall go boys of theirs as if they were hidden pearls. 24 And they will approach one another, inquiring of each other. 25 They will say: “When we were living before among our kinsfolk we lived in constant fear (of Allah's displeasure). 26 But God has granted us favors and saved us from the scorching heat of the torment. 27 Verily, we did invoke Him [alone] ere this: [and now He has shown us] that He alone is truly benign, a true dispenser of grace!" 28
